# Break-Glass Access — InvoForge Renderer

Plugin authors normally interact with the InvoForge PDF renderer through the sandboxed plugin API only. Break-glass access exists solely for incidents where a malformed plugin corrupts the render queue and the sandbox cannot be reached. Request approval from the on-call steward first; all break-glass sessions are logged and reviewed within 24 hours. Once approval is granted, unlock the emergency console using the recovery passphrase that appears immediately below.

recovery phrase for yawif-hahif: druys-kelius-ralax-raliel

**New Floor Opening — Level 6, Ashgrove Point**

Level 6 opens to contractors this week. Access is via the east stairwell only while lift commissioning continues. Sign in at the Level 1 hub, collect PPE, and report to the site supervisor before starting work. The stairwell door is keypad-controlled; the current entry code is below.

turnstile pass: bdg-YEOZLM-79341408

**FAQ: When can I use the loading dock? — Calloway Mills Office**

Delivery hours are 07:00–15:30, Monday to Friday. Outside those hours the dock shutters are locked and deliveries are refused. Personal deliveries go to reception, never the dock. If you're expecting a large shipment, log it with Facilities at least one day ahead so the dock team can schedule a bay. The dock door has a separate keypad from the main building — your building badge won't work there. New starters handling deliveries should use the dock keypad code below.

door code, tajof-kageg: bdg-QVDCE-3

Hey Priya — handing off the reset-flow revamp before I'm out. The new token service is live behind the flag on Lumenpass, and old-style links still work until Friday. If pages spike, it's almost always the mailer queue backing up, not the token store; just drain it. Rate limits are deliberately strict, so don't loosen them without pinging Theo. Here's the config the service is currently running with.

deployment values, kawip-kafog:
belath:
  pin: 3709
  tenant: ulaox
  seal: seal_25075386
  metrics_host: metrics.belath.halixhq.test
  standby_team: gormir
  escalation: wenys-fenwyn
  nonce: 26e5f7